21. O you humanity, worship your Lord, the One who created
you and the ones before you so you might venerate.

22. The One who made for you the earth as a spread and the
sky as a building, and descended from the sky water; then He
issued with it from the produce a provision for you; so make
not with Allah peers while you know.

23. And if you were ever in suspicion of what We descended on
Our slave then bring a surah
similar to
it, and call your
witnesses outside of Allah if you were ever truthful.

24. So if you do not, and you will not, then shield against the
fire, the one whose fuel is humanity and stones, prepared for the
repudiators.

25. And herald glad tidings to the ones who had faith and
performed righteousness that for them are gardens, running from beneath them
are rivers. Whenever they are provisioned from them any
produce, as a provision, they would say, "This is what we were
provisioned from before" and they were provided it in
resemblance. And for them therein are purified spouses, and they
are in it eternally.

26. Assuredly not is Allah embarrassed to strike a simile such
as a midge or what is beyond it. So as for the ones who
had faith, then they know assuredly that it is the right from
their Lord; and as for the ones who repudiated, then they say,
"What did Allah want by this simile?" He
deviates by it an abundance, and guides by it an abundance, and He deviates not
by it except the divergent.

27. The ones who undo Allah's pledge after its covenant, and
sever what Allah ordered in it to be joined and corrupt on
Earth; those are the losers.

28. How do you repudiate in Allah and you were dead, so He
vivified you; then He deadens you, then vivifies you; then to
Him you return?

29. He is the One who created for you what is on Earth, all;
then He settled
toward the heaven - so He leveled
them, seven
heavens and
He is in everything most knowledgeable.

30. And for, said your Lord to the angels, "Assuredly I am
making on Earth a delegate." They said, "Will
you make in it (he) who corrupts in it and sheds blood while we extol in Your
praise and hallow You?" He said, "Assuredly I
know what you know not."

31. And He taught Adam the names, all of them. Then He
presented them to the angels, then said "Apprise Me with
the names of these, if you were ever truthful."

32. They said, "Extolled are You! There is no knowledge for
us except what You taught us, assuredly You are The Most
Knowledgeable, The Most Judicious."

33. He said, "O Adam, apprise them of their
names." So when he apprised them of their names He
said, "Did I not say to you that I assuredly know the
unseen of the heavens and Earth, and I know what you exhibit and
what you were ever suppressing?"

34. And thus We said to the angels, "Prostrate to
Adam." So they prostrated; except Iblis, he refused and was
arrogant and he was ever from the repudiators.

35. And We said "O Adam dwell, you and your wife, in the
garden and eat from it lavishly wherever you will, and near not
this tree lest you become of the oppressors."

36. Then made them slip from it did Satan, so he drove them from
what they were in and We said, "Descend; some of you are to
others an enemy, and for you on Earth is a settlement and
pleasure for a while."

37. Then received did Adam from his Lord, words, thus He
pardoned him. Assuredly He is The Most Pardoning, The Most
Merciful.

38. We said, "Descend from it, all. So when comes to
you from Me guidance, then (for) whoever follows My guidance
(there is) then no fear for them nor do they sadden."

39. And the ones who repudiated and belied Our signs, then these
are the Companions of The Fire, they are in it eternally.

40. O Children of Israel, remember My grant that I granted upon
you and fulfill My pledge, I fulfill your pledge, and Me then
dread.
